We got ESPN on Monarch last year [June and October] when it was doing the Baja [well, OK, Ensenada] itinerary. On the Indy TA last month we got ESPN in Florida but after a day or two we lost it [told we were out of the satelite footprint]. Later we got Eurosport and ESPN International, although reception was not consistent.

 

I think you will get ESPN [probably not ESPN 2] on the Mexico run with Mariner -- but I could be wrong.
